White Mini Display Port to VGA Adaptor for Apple Laptops Etc Made by PRO SIGNAL PSG90908

The Thunderbolt/ mini DisplayPort to VGA Adapter lets you connect a high definition monitor, projector, or LCD that uses a VGA connector or cable to a MacBook, MacBook Pro, or MacBook Air.

The new MacBook, MacBook Pro, and MacBook Air each have a Thunderbolt/ Mini DisplayPort that allows you to connect an external display or projector using an adapter. 

You can use an external display as your main work space or to extend your desktop, or you can work in mirrored mode with a projector so you can view what your audience sees.

Connect a VGA monitor to a mini DisplayPort source such like on a Apple Mac Laptop
  • Supports PC resolutions up to 1920x1200 and HDTV resolutions up to 1080p
  • EDID Pass-through from source to display
  • Easy installation, no software required
  • Powered by Mini DisplayPort source
